- Support Union Payroll Team for weekly and monthly Union Dues and Union employer contributions payments; Also, reporting for numerous different unions with strict deadlines.
- Provide unions with supporting documents for weekly and monthly payments.
- Review employee union dues withholding, 401k, and Flexible Spending elections on timely basis as received from the Unions or Divisional Operations teams.
- Support data verification and troubleshoot errors of payroll earnings and dues for Union employees and employer contributions.
- Research and complete external Union or Union Pension/Health Plan requests for employee information or verification of payments processed.
- Reconcile weekly Union Interface files sent to completed Union payments processed.
- Support weekly/monthly reporting requests for Division Accounting Departments.
- Monthly reconciliation of Union payroll balance sheet accounts.
- Support Union audit data requests for Pension, Health or 401k employer contributions.
- Support calculation of adjustments for union-related deductions and contributions on ad hoc basis.
